Customer reviews

58 no comment

User comments:

No comment

To go :

Address: 2385 Peachtree Rd NE Ste A3A Atlanta, GA 30305, USA
Coordinates: 33.820080, -84.388115

Features :

Telephone: (404) 869-7722
Email:
Web:
Type: Day Spas, Massage, Skin Care

Map: